Helen Russell
Helen Russell is an author known for her work on happiness and lifestyle, including books like 'The Year of Living Danishly'.

2. The Year Of Living Danishly
Uncovering the Secrets of the World's Happiest Country
In this delightful exploration of Danish culture, a British journalist embarks on a year-long journey to uncover the secrets behind Denmark's reputation as the happiest country in the world. As she navigates the challenges of adapting to a new lifestyle, she delves into the country's unique traditions, social policies, and everyday practices that contribute to its citizens' well-being. Through humorous anecdotes and insightful observations, the narrative offers a charming and thought-provoking glimpse into the Danish way of life, highlighting the balance between work and leisure, the importance of community, and the pursuit of happiness.

3. The Atlas Of Happiness
The Global Secrets of How to Be Happy
This delightful exploration takes readers on a global journey to discover the secrets of happiness from various cultures around the world. Each chapter delves into a different country's unique approach to finding joy and contentment, offering insights into practices and philosophies that contribute to a fulfilling life. From Denmark's "hygge" to Japan's "ikigai," this book provides a rich tapestry of wisdom and practical tips, encouraging readers to incorporate these diverse happiness strategies into their own lives for a more balanced and joyful existence.
